Phone number ☎️ 01608663294 👆 is reported as a nuisance number linked to suspicious calls about loft insulation surveys. Callers either stay silent or hang up, often after trying to verify personal details, raising concerns over scams. Several people mention repeated calls with similar scripts, some with unclear or foreign accents. Older recipients have also been targeted in a way that feels intrusive and uncomfortable. Most users find the number annoying and potentially linked to scam operations.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by homes and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that allow free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are subject to the chosen calling plan, with a lot of plans containing these numbers in their free call packages.
